There are many small differences between wrought and cast light weight aluminum alloys, such as that cast alloys can have much more significant quantities of other steels than wrought alloys. Yet one of the most significant difference between these alloys is the fabrication procedure through which they will most likely to supply the end product. Other than some surface area treatments, cast alloys will leave their mold and mildew in almost the specific solid kind wanted, whereas functioned alloys will certainly go through a number of alterations while in their solid state.

Various components require different manufacturing techniques to cast aluminum, such as sand spreading or pass away casting.


Pass away casting is the name provided to the process of creating complex steel components through usage of mold and mildews of the component, likewise referred to as dies. The process utilizes non-ferrous metals which do not contain iron, such as aluminum, zinc and magnesium, due to the preferable properties of the steels such as low weight, greater conductivity, non-magnetic conductivity and resistance to rust.

Die spreading manufacturing is fast, making high production degrees of components very easy. It creates more parts than any kind of other procedure, with a high degree of precision and repeatability. There are three sub-processes that fall under the group of die spreading: gravity pass away spreading (or long-term mold casting), low-pressure die casting and high-pressure die casting.


After the purity of the alloy is tested, passes away are created. To prepare the passes away for spreading, it is essential that the passes away are clean, so that no deposit from previous manufacturings remain.


The pure metal, also referred to as ingot, is contributed to the furnace and kept at the molten temperature level of the metal, which is then moved to the shot chamber and injected right into the die (Foundry). The stress is after that maintained as the metal solidifies. As soon as the steel strengthens, the cooling process begins

The thicker the wall of the component, the longer the cooling time due to the quantity of interior steel that additionally requires to aluminum metal casting cool down. After the part is fully cooled down, the die cuts in half open and an ejection device presses the component out. Adhering to the ejection, the die is shut for the following shot cycle.




The flash is the added product that is cast during the process. This have to be cut off utilizing a trim device to leave just the major part. Deburring gets rid of the smaller pieces, called burrs, after the cutting process. The component is brightened, or burnished, to provide it a smooth surface.
